Mark Sanders reports as the unbeaten run continues for the Royals!

After going unbeaten for three games and maintaining three clean sheets on the bounce, The Royals were starting to believe they could be on an upward momentum. With Sporting Khalsa next, it would be a stern test as they were playing well in league and cup.

Stuart’s team for the game was as follows: Brown, Christophorou, Carter-Bryne, Lima, Beresford, Collins, Doyle, Burgess, McSkeane, Hilton and Edmunds.

Sutton started the game brightly knowing that a victory would be a real statement in their push for those play-offs.

A short corner by Collins was met with a little back heel from Burgess to find Edmunds, who fired from 6 yards only to see his effort blocked.

Hilton showed his skills to beat the Khalsa defence, before firing a low shot to the near post which Arnold saved with his legs.
Disaster for Khalsa on 15 mins, when Perkins raised arm hit Hilton in the face which saw the ref show red.

Sutton were lifted and tried to make the extra man count. On 35 minutes they did just that when McSkeane crossed the ball into the box. The keeper parried it out, only to find Burgess waiting to fire into the back of the net. 0-1 Sutton.

In the second half, Sutton had to soak up some early pressure from Khalsa as they tried to push Sutton back.

Hilton beat Robinson in defence and set up Burgess for another effort on goal. This time, Arnold saved to his left to keep Khalsa in the game.

Hilton tried a shot from distance which was parried out by Arnold, only to find Burgess waiting again to fire back at him which he duly saved.

On 57 minutes Tague came on for McSkeane.
Hilton beat Robinson for pace before unleashing a powerful shot which cannoned of the far post. It rebounded across the goal and went out for a goal kick.

Hilton was having so much joy on the wing, and Robinson was having trouble competing with the footwork of Hilton. This was shown to good effect when he twisted and turned the defender so much that he ended up in heap on the floor. Then he fired it towards goal, but Arnold managed to get both hands on to stop a certain goal.

Hilton went a lovely run across the box. He beat several defenders, but before he could make the shot, Arnold dived to his feet to rob the ball and stop Hilton in his tracks once more.

It was a nervy few minutes, as despite all Suttons chances, it was still only 1-0. And with Khalsa pressing to get the equalizer, thoughts were thinking is it one of those days.

Out of nowhere, Teague hit a 30 yard smasher which flew past Arnold and into the top right corner to make certain the points were coming home.

Hilton and Edmunds came off on 90 minutes to be replaced by Byrne and Antonio.

The lads saw the game out with a very memorable result against a top side in the division. A fourth clean sheet and 10 points from a possible 12 in the last four games, make Sutton a very inform side currently. Dare we say Play-offs?
